public class AnnotatedEJBReferencesMetaDataMerger
extends java.lang.Object
| Constructor | Description |
|---|---|
AnnotatedEJBReferencesMetaDataMerger() |
| Modifier and Type | Method | Description |
|---|---|---|
static void |
augment(AnnotatedEJBReferencesMetaData dest,
AnnotatedEJBReferencesMetaData augment,
AnnotatedEJBReferencesMetaData main,
boolean resolveConflicts) |
|
static AnnotatedEJBReferencesMetaData |
merge(AnnotatedEJBReferencesMetaData override,
AnnotatedEJBReferencesMetaData overriden,
java.lang.String overridenFile,
java.lang.String overrideFile) |
Merge ejb references
|
static AnnotatedEJBReferencesMetaData |
merge(AnnotatedEJBReferencesMetaData merged,
AnnotatedEJBReferencesMetaData overriden,
AnnotatedEJBReferencesMetaData mapped,
java.lang.String context,
java.lang.String overridenFile,
java.lang.String overrideFile,
boolean mustOverride) |
Merged mapped metadata
|
static AnnotatedEJBReferencesMetaData |
merge(EJBReferencesMetaData override,
AnnotatedEJBReferencesMetaData original) |
Merge the annotated ejb refs with a xml desriptor
|
public AnnotatedEJBReferencesMetaDataMerger()
public static AnnotatedEJBReferencesMetaData merge(AnnotatedEJBReferencesMetaData override, AnnotatedEJBReferencesMetaData overriden, java.lang.String overridenFile, java.lang.String overrideFile)
override - the override referencesoverriden - the overriden referencesoverridenFile - the overriden file nameoverrideFile - the override filepublic static AnnotatedEJBReferencesMetaData merge(AnnotatedEJBReferencesMetaData merged, AnnotatedEJBReferencesMetaData overriden, AnnotatedEJBReferencesMetaData mapped, java.lang.String context, java.lang.String overridenFile, java.lang.String overrideFile, boolean mustOverride)
T - the metadata componentM - the metadata mapmerged - the skeleton merged metadataoverriden - the overriden metadatamapped - the the override metadatacontext - a context for error messagesoverridenFile - the xml file the overridden metadata comes from for
error messagesoverrideFile - the xml file the override metadata comes from for
error messagesmustOverride - whether the overridden data must existpublic static AnnotatedEJBReferencesMetaData merge(EJBReferencesMetaData override, AnnotatedEJBReferencesMetaData original)
override - the override referencesoriginal - the original referencespublic static void augment(AnnotatedEJBReferencesMetaData dest, AnnotatedEJBReferencesMetaData augment, AnnotatedEJBReferencesMetaData main, boolean resolveConflicts)
Copyright © 2018 JBoss by Red Hat. All rights reserved.